u/Runway-72 Feb 21 '26

Well for starters the kit itself is amazing, it’s detailed more like a 48th or 32nd scale kit. That probably accounts for most of it. I based the whole thing in black, dry-brushed white over it to get all the raised edges, then a thin airbrush coat over the top to give it colour while letting the underlying shading show through. The black surfaces are a black wash over grey, and the instrument panel is a decal over the top of that.
